Intel Announces Ecosystem Vendor Alliance

In an attempt to utilize the benefits of technology-enhanced learning, the Ecosystem Vendor Alliance (EVA) has demonstrated a broad end-user education solution. The solution, which was unveiled at eINDIA 2008, is optimized for Intel-powered classmate PCs. Launched by Intel and its several members, the alliance connects ICT and education members from around the world by letting them share common opportunities, resources and experience.
It also provides tools, training and online match-making of ecosystem partners. Additionally, it allows vendors to list their products or services on www.classmatepc.com, where educators can search for applications, tools and content. The alliance currently includes operating system vendors (OSVs), independent software vendors (ISVs), independent content providers (ICPs), independent hardware vendors (IHVs) and educational service providers (ESPs). As per the company communique, Intel will be ramping up the benefits of the EVA program, the functionality of the www.classmatepc.com and the number of members worldwide in the coming months. With more configuration designs in the pipeline, Intel is determined to deliver more products that bring PC accessibility closer to end users the world over.
